In addition there's an important choice you have to make. However there's a world of pain and problems waiting for the uninitiated. Version control is important for your sanity on anything more than the most simple projects. They all have their strengths and weaknesses and none are perfect. It was almost enough to put one off version control! However since then I've battle-tested a number of other packages from both the traditional model and the newer distributed model. My own experience goes way back to Microsoft Visual SourceSafe at my first programming job. I'll cover the particular software packages that I have used. I'll lay bare the unresolved problems with version control for the games industry. I'll also expose the problems it can cause. I'll help you understand the problems it solves and I'll show you how to use version control more effectively. In this article I'll argue the benefits of version control. However I would say that even for an amateur or hobbyist developer that version control is invaluable. As a professional developer in most cases when you join a software company you won't even have a choice, you must use their choice of version control system in order to contribute to the team.
